IPL 2022 Playoffs schedule: Match details, date, timings and venues

Indian Premier League (IPL) 2022 has got its four teams for the playoffs, after playing out 69 games. Hardik Pandya-led Gujarat Titans were the first team to make it to the Playoffs.

Meanwhile, Rajasthan Royals with a win in their last match, pipped Lucknow Super Giants to take the second spot. On Saturday, Royal Chalengers Bangalore were the fourth team to complete the lineup.

With 10 wins from 13 games in the league stage, Gujarat finished top of the table. On the other hand, KL Rahul-led Lucknow won nine matches from their 14 matches.

Rajasthan’s win in their last match against Chennai Super Kings assured them to finish in the top two, and this is the first time since 2008 they have finished in the top two of the points table.

Bangalore moving into the playoffs depended on Mumbai Indians’ win and they didn’t disappoint as they beat Delhi Capitals by five wickets on Saturday.

IPL 2022 Playoffs schedule:

QUALIFIER 1: Gujarat Titans vs Rajasthan Royals – May 24 at 7:30 PM (Eden Gardens, Kolkata). Gujarat won by 7 wickets.

ELIMINATOR: Lucknow Super Giants vs Royal Challengers Bangalore – May 25 at 7:30 PM (Eden Gardens, Kolkata). Bangalore won by 14 runs.

QUALIFIER 2: Rajasthan Royals vs Royal Challengers Bangalore – May 27 at 7:30 PM (Narendra Modi Stadium, Ahmedabad). Rajasthan won by 7 wickets.

FINAL: Gujarat Titans vs Rajasthan Royals – May 29 at 7:30 PM (Narendra Modi Stadium, Ahmedabad). Gujarat won by 7 wickets.
